Ngaruawahia Domain – ‘The Point’ – Overnight Campervan Parking
Ngaruawahia Domain, known as 'The Point,' offers a unique overnight campervan parking experience in New Zealand. Situated by the Waikato River, it features beautiful surroundings for nature lovers. Recent reviews on Google and Campermate highlight its peaceful atmosphere and convenient facilities, including clean restrooms and picnic areas. While the views are commendable, some visitors noted that parking spots can be limited during peak season. A few reviews mentioned a lack of direct river access, which may be a drawback for water enthusiasts. Overall, 'The Point' provides a solid option for a restful night amidst the beauty of nature, making it a worthwhile stop for travelers exploring the region.
